Transaction 01c172587f2a6803cf7ae69138b94511653563766fb8fd00ae6bf9f46a410d8e

3 Input
2 Outputs
  • 01c172587f2a6803cf7ae69138b94511653563766fb8fd00ae6bf9f46a410d8e:0
  • value  10370062
    address  3K3TYP1vvRbAE33f3NacFNhtQppqf8NWPV
  • 01c172587f2a6803cf7ae69138b94511653563766fb8fd00ae6bf9f46a410d8e:1
  • value  4638259
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c